We find that the two-peak diffraction patterns seen in slightly incommensurate monolayers of CF4 adsorbed on graphite are metastable; the peak at the commensurate position shrinks, while the incommensurate peak grows, with time or with temperature cycling. Similar behavior is seen with ZYX and single-crystal exfoliated graphite substrates. Thus, there is no striped phase in this system, but rather a metastable coexistence of commensurate and incommensurate phases. © 1989 The American Physical Society.
